Appointment of independent non-executive director Libstar Holdings Limited (Incorporated in the Republic of South Africa) (Registration number: 2014/032444/06) JSE share code: LBR ISIN: ZAE000250239 (“Libstar” or the "Company") APPOINTMENT OF INDEPENDENT NON-EXECUTIVE DIRECTOR In terms of paragraph 3.59(b) of the JSE Limited Listings Requirements, shareholders are advised that the board of directors has appointed Ms Anneke Andrews as an Independent Non-Executive Director of the Company with effect from 1 November 2020. She has also been appointed as a member of the Audit and Risk Committee. Anneke is a Chartered Accountant who served as a partner and director for the last 19 of her 28 years with Deloitte. Her diverse experience base spans audit, risk and governance, finance, human capital, business management and leadership. She has extensive experience in assisting management in achieving their goals by mobilising the appropriate strategies and allocating the required resources. She has served clients across a wide spectrum of industries including Financial Services, Consumer & Industrial Products, Life Sciences and Healthcare, Public Sector, Technology, Media & Telecommunications, Construction as well as Energy & Resources. Anneke acted as Deloitte Lead Client Service Director for clients such as Harmony, Munich Re, AVI and the European Investment Bank. Examples of other key clients she served include Barclays Africa/Absa, Aveng, DBSA, Liberty, Telkom and Massmart. The board is delighted to announce her appointment and looks forward to Anneke’s contributions to Libstar’s board and the audit and risk committee.
